My question involves guardianship in the State of: North Carolina. How does my 15 year old go about emancipating herself from her father. Right now we do a 2 week rotation (since she was 2).
First of all, fifteen year olds in the state of North Carolina cannot be emancipated. Second of all, even if they could, she cannot get "emancipated" from one parent, but not the other. Third of all, is this schedule court ordered? If so, your job is to make her go and see her father. If your question is about terminating Dad's rights, it sounds like he is a pretty big part of her life at this point, so that won't happen either.
As long as there is a court order that she go to Dad's, she goes to Dad's.
You are free to file for modified visitation. Your likelihood at success may vary.
